Go on an adrenaline-pumping water escapade right in southern Cebu with this full-day Badian canyoneering tour and a visit to Moalboal. This canyoneering and island hopping with sardine run experience is the perfect day activity to book if you’re looking to add a bit of a thrill to your stay in the province.
After being picked up within Cebu City or Mactan, you will be taken to Badian for the canyoneering activity. Your guide will orient you first on safety measures to ensure a safe and fun-filled adventure. Expect to have a lot of fun trekking and jumping from as high as a 20-ft cliff down into the river’s cool blue waters.
At the end of the trail, you will be rewarded with a spectacular view of Kawasan Falls. Have fun swimming in the wide basin of the three-tiered waterfall, as it has one of the cleanest water in the Philippines. You can also sit by the banks and just soak in the scenery while you enjoy your lunch.
Once you’re done with your meal, you will be driven to the town of Moalboal, where your tour boat will be waiting for you. Once you’ve donned your life jackets, you will head to Pescador Island. Snorkeling is the top activity on the island as its underwater marine paradise is teeming with various tropical fish species and corals.
You will then continue to Turtle Point for a closer look at the gentle sea turtles that frequent the area. Swim with them or take their pictures, but make sure to maintain a safe distance from the creatures so as not to scare them away. You will also get to swim with the million-strong sardines on the Sardine Run experience. To see these gigantic schools of fish swim under and around you is an experience you won't forget.
